On September 2, 2026, Google launched Gemini 3.8 Flash (general) and Gemini 3.8 Flash Cyber (defenders-only via the new Fairwind Program). Same foundational intelligence, different mitigations and access. Chrome-team claim: 2.6× more correct patches than larger commercial models (company-attributed). Intro Flash price $0.75 / $3.75 per million tokens through December 31, 2026. Flash Cyber is not a generally available API SKU.

What’s new

Google’s own post is the clean primary: third Flash release in a short window, two named variants, shared core, different deployment boundaries. 3.8 Flash is positioned for long-horizon coding and autonomous agents, with company claims of large gains over 3.7 Flash on software-engineering and specialized agent benchmarks. 3.8 Flash Cyber is positioned for autonomous vulnerability discovery and patching, with more permissive cybersecurity mitigations — which is exactly why Google restricts who may use it.

Fairwind is the access product. Google’s get-started bullets put developers, enterprises, and consumers on Flash paths (Antigravity, Gemini API / AI Studio, Gemini Enterprise, Gemini app for Pro/Ultra, etc.). Cyber is a separate apply-for-access line for trusted government authorities plus critical infrastructure operators and software maintainers.

Evidence

Product split (Google blog). Gemini 3.8 Flash: general intelligent workhorse; same intro price as 3.7 Flash at $0.75 / $3.75 per million tokens. Gemini 3.8 Flash Cyber: “most capable cybersecurity model” for vulnerability detection and automated patching, “available to trusted defenders through our new Fairwind Program.” Google states both are powered by the same foundational intelligence; Cyber ships with a more permissive cyber mitigation set and is therefore limited to trusted defenders who need broader cyber capability. Standard 3.8 Flash ships with stronger safeguards against cyber offense (and CBRN) per Google’s Frontier Safety Framework language.

Company-reported cyber results (attribute). Google says Chrome Security found 3.8 Flash Cyber produced 2.6 times more correct patches to Chrome vulnerabilities than the best commercial models that are much larger; Wiz reported higher recall on an internal pen-test benchmark at lower cost; Google Cloud Vulnerability Research used the model to find a critical foundational vulnerability in less than two hours (company narrative). On external-ish benches Google cites CyberGym leadership for vuln discovery and CWE-Bench pass@1 of 47.2% near a leading frontier model at 47.8% with lower cost framing — all still vendor-presented numbers.

Price clock (Flash). Footnote on Google’s post: introductory price expires December 31, 2026; from January 1, 2027, $1.50 / $7.50 per million input/output tokens apply. That schedule is for the public Flash listing language — not a published Fairwind Cyber rate card in the same post.

What this does not prove

  • It does not prove Flash Cyber is generally available via the Gemini API. Fairwind application is the documented front door.
  • It does not prove the 2.6× Chrome result is an independent public bake-off. It is a Google-attributed Chrome Security finding.
  • It does not prove Cyber is “safer” in every sense. Google describes more permissive cyber mitigations for defenders — capability gating, not a universal safety halo.
  • It does not prove you should rip out existing vuln tooling tomorrow. Launch claims are starting evidence; production IR still needs human verification and change control.

Why it matters

Access policy is becoming part of the model card. Google is not only shipping a faster Flash; it is drawing a bright line between a public coding workhorse and a cyber-capable twin that only vetted defenders should hold. That pattern — also visible across the industry’s various “verified defender” programs — is the operational takeaway for CISOs and platform owners: which SKU are you actually allowed to call, under what contract, with which mitigations stripped?

For builders, 3.8 Flash’s intro pricing and agentic positioning are the near-term levers. For security teams, Fairwind eligibility and CodeMender-style harness talk matter more than a leaderboard screenshot. What to watch next

  1. Fairwind admissions and refusals — who gets in, what contractual controls look like, whether a public Cyber model ID ever appears.
  2. Independent patch/vuln evaluations outside Google-relayed Chrome / Wiz / internal benches.
  3. Jan 1, 2027 price step-up for Flash — whether intro rates stick in promo form or hard-cut.
  4. Mitigation documentation — clearer public detail on what “more permissive cyber mitigations” allow and forbid in practice.
